Reviews content and context of modern and avant-garde literary magazines in Mexico, Spain, Argentina and Uruguay of 1920s (through mid-1930s). Introductory essay refers to individual and collective authorship in such works. Contributors analyze topics such as Spanish poetry journal Índice (1921-22), visual poetry of "Ultra" movement, and trends such as nationalism, cosmopolitism and Americanism in various journals of Europe and Americas.
